Seven Areas In Anguilla Burglarised


There seems to be no let up in the number of burglaries in Anguilla week after week.

The Police reported on Wednesday that of the 17 crimes committed during the period February 25-March 4, there were 8 burglaries. They occurred at Tanglewood, Sandy Ground, Stoney Ground, The Valley, West End, Long Ground and South Hill.

The stolen items included a cellular phone, chain saw, computer, two television sets a weed eater and a sum of money.

There were seven thefts at The Quarter, Black Garden, Rey Hill, The Valley and North Side. The stolen items included goats, spare ribs, a car stereo set, an Ipod, digital camera, caps and US $1500. The money was taken from under a car seat where the driver placed it and walked in a restaurant in the Meads Bay area. The driver returned to the vehicle only to find the money missing.

Nine persons were arrested during the period. Seven of them were males who were taken into custody for such offences as burglary, suspicion of burglary, theft, wounding, disorderly conduct, to prevent a breach of the peace and for suspicion of driving under the influence of alcohol.
